    Kooler Ice vs Ice House America

    Both are large-format U.S.-made systems. Kooler Ice fits operators who want a branded retail kiosk; Ice House America fits operators chasing the highest possible daily output and have the land + permits to absorb a larger building footprint.

    Overall pick on equal-weight scoring: Ice House America

    Winner by use case

    Use caseWinnerWhy
    Branded kiosk experience Kooler IceRecognizable retail-style format.
    Maximum daily output Ice House AmericaUp to 12,000 lbs/day vs ~6,000.
    Permitting / zoning friction Kooler IceSmaller footprint clears zoning faster.
    Long service life Ice House AmericaHeavy industrial refrigeration build.
    Bottom line

    Which should you buy?

    Choose Kooler Ice if operators who want a recognizable kiosk in mid-to-high traffic areas.

    Choose Ice House America if high-traffic destination locations with land and permits secured.

    Used vs. New

    Kooler Ice or Ice House America — first decide new vs. used

    Whichever brand wins your comparison, the bigger return lever is new vs. used. Here's how warranty, service coverage, financing, and uptime shape ROI across Kooler Ice, Ice House America, and every other manufacturer.

    Manufacturer warranty
    Owner-managed
    New

    3–5 yrs parts, 1–2 yrs labor; compressor up to 5 yrs

    Used

    Almost always voided on transfer of ownership

    Compressor / refrigeration coverage
    Owner-managed
    New

    Covered; first failure is the manufacturer's problem

    Used

    $7K–$13K out-of-pocket per event, you eat all of it

    Equipment financing
    Owner-managed
    New

    SBA 7(a) & equipment loans, 15% down, 5–7 yr terms

    Used

    Most lenders decline; cash purchase or 25–35% down at +4–7 pts

    Sanitation & permit history
    Owner-managed
    New

    Clean from day one; passes state food permit

    Used

    Opaque log can block your food-establishment permit

    All-in capex (mid-size unit)
    Covered
    New

    $65K–$95K turnkey

    Used

    $14K–$32K + $6K–$12K refresh + $4K install

    First-year unplanned service
    Owner-managed
    New

    $0–$1,500 (warranty-covered)

    Used

    $2K–$8K typical; downtime hits in peak summer

    Telemetry, payments, firmware
    Some owner lift
    New

    Current stack, full manufacturer cloud support

    Used

    Account-transfer friction; pre-2018 units often end-of-life

    Parts availability (10-yr horizon)
    Some owner lift
    New

    Full parts pipeline for the next decade

    Used

    Specific boards & sensors may already be obsolete

    Resale value at year 5
    Some owner lift
    New

    Retains 35–50% of capex with full service records

    Used

    Often resells at 40–60% of what you paid

    ROI certainty
    Owner-managed
    New

    Predictable; payback model holds within ±15%

    Used

    Wide variance; one compressor event swings IRR 8–14 pts

    Our call: for machine one, new returns more.

    Experienced multi-unit operators buy used strategically and do well with it. For a first machine, new wins on financeability, uptime, and resale — which is where your actual ROI comes from. The one used channel we like for beginners: a manufacturer-certified refurbishment with a transferable warranty.
